Default Computer Help- Insane Spyware

I have installed Norton Internet Security and I still get this annoying program with a spyware. I never had any problems for months until 2 hours ago.

When I open a browser, it automatically goes to http://www.necessaryupdates.com/ even though I told Norton to block the changes. It also found a few trojans and took them out.

On the windows task bar beside AIM/MSN there is a 'Virus Alert' symbol with the occasional fake pop-up. When I visit websites, ads pop out.

Thinking of just reformatting but I don't want to lose all my files again. If I put it on my portable will these viruses and spy thingies stick onto those files? h:

download 2 programs

Lavasoft's Adaware
Spybot: Search & Destroy

install
restart your PC in "safe mode"
run the 2 programs.


Most spyware is started when windows starts. When you run a check for them, you can't get rid of it because it's currently running.
